Class WriteRequestCostFunction
java.lang.Object
org.apache.hadoop.hbase.master.balancer.CostFunction
org.apache.hadoop.hbase.master.balancer.CostFromRegionLoadFunction
org.apache.hadoop.hbase.master.balancer.CostFromRegionLoadAsRateFunction
org.apache.hadoop.hbase.master.balancer.WriteRequestCostFunction
Compute the cost of total number of write requests. The more unbalanced the higher the computed
 cost will be. This uses a rolling average of regionload.
- 
Field Summary
FieldsFields inherited from class org.apache.hadoop.hbase.master.balancer.CostFunction
cluster, COST_EPSILON - 
Constructor Summary
Constructors - 
Method Summary
Methods inherited from class org.apache.hadoop.hbase.master.balancer.CostFromRegionLoadAsRateFunction
getRegionLoadCostMethods inherited from class org.apache.hadoop.hbase.master.balancer.CostFromRegionLoadFunction
cost, prepare, regionMovedMethods inherited from class org.apache.hadoop.hbase.master.balancer.CostFunction
getMultiplier, isNeeded, postAction, scale, setMultiplier, updateWeight 
- 
Field Details
- 
WRITE_REQUEST_COST_KEY
- See Also:
 
 - 
DEFAULT_WRITE_REQUEST_COST
- See Also:
 
 
 - 
 - 
Constructor Details
- 
WriteRequestCostFunction
WriteRequestCostFunction(org.apache.hadoop.conf.Configuration conf)  
 - 
 - 
Method Details
- 
getCostFromRl
- Specified by:
 getCostFromRlin classCostFromRegionLoadFunction
 
 -